The Japan Automotive Transformer Ferrites Core Market is an essential component of the automotive sector, as it plays a significant role in electrical systems, including power supplies, voltage regulation, and signal processing. These ferrite cores are used in transformers, which are critical for a wide range of automotive applications, from power electronics to motor drives and electronic control units. As the automotive industry advances with a focus on electric vehicles (EVs) and more sophisticated automotive electronics, the demand for transformer ferrites cores has risen in parallel. The market continues to evolve with advancements in materials and technologies, offering higher efficiency, reduced energy loss, and compact designs that cater to the growing need for improved vehicle performance. These components are crucial for reducing the overall weight and energy consumption in modern vehicles, aligning with the industry's broader goals of sustainability and innovation.

**Commercial Vehicle Market Subsegment**
Commercial vehicles represent a key application segment for transformer ferrites cores in Japan, primarily because of the need for reliable, efficient power distribution systems. These vehicles, which include trucks, buses, and heavy-duty transport vehicles, require robust electronic systems for motor control, energy management, and communication. The growing adoption of electric and hybrid commercial vehicles, along with the increasing implementation of autonomous driving technologies, further fuels the demand for transformer ferrite cores in this segment. These cores help ensure efficient energy conversion and reduce power loss, which is crucial for enhancing the vehicle's performance and operational cost-efficiency. Additionally, commercial vehicles require high-capacity electrical systems due to their size and the heavy demands placed on their electrical circuits. This necessitates the development of transformer ferrites that can handle higher power levels while maintaining compact sizes for integration into the vehicle's design.
The commercial vehicle segment also benefits from increasing government investments in infrastructure and policies encouraging the development of cleaner transportation technologies. The trend toward electric trucks, which feature large-scale battery systems and need efficient power converters, further boosts the demand for transformer ferrites. Manufacturers in this space focus on creating ferrite cores that are optimized for durability and performance in harsh operating environments. As the commercial vehicle market grows and evolves, so too does the need for advanced automotive transformer ferrite cores, making it a highly significant application in the overall market landscape.
**Passenger Car Market Subsegment**
Passenger cars are another prominent segment in the Japan automotive transformer ferrites core market. With the increasing shift toward electric vehicles (EVs) and hybrids, the need for efficient energy conversion systems in passenger cars has grown substantially. Automotive manufacturers are focusing on integrating advanced power electronics, motor drives, and other electrical components to meet consumer demand for vehicles with enhanced fuel efficiency and reduced environmental impact. Transformer ferrites cores in this subsegment are vital for ensuring the smooth operation of electric propulsion systems and for minimizing energy loss in power electronic converters. Their ability to provide efficient performance under varying load conditions makes them ideal for electric and hybrid passenger vehicles.
In addition to their use in electric and hybrid vehicles, transformer ferrites cores are also important in traditional combustion engine vehicles, where they assist in power management systems, sensor technologies, and communication systems. As automakers strive to meet stricter emissions regulations and provide more advanced features like infotainment systems, navigation, and driver-assistance technologies, transformer ferrites cores are becoming increasingly critical in passenger cars. The global push for EV adoption is expected to drive further growth in this segment, with increased demand for advanced electrical components that can improve vehicle performance, reduce weight, and optimize power consumption in passenger vehicles.

6. What materials are used in the production of automotive transformer ferrites cores?
Automotive transformer ferrites cores are typically made from a combination of iron oxide and other metal oxides that provide the necessary magnetic properties for efficient performance.
